









Models.dev is a comprehensive open-source database of AI model specifications, pricing, providers, capabilities, context limits, output limits, release dates, and update dates. It provides provider-agnostic model metadata, lists the providers serving each model, and organizes canonical models by laboratory or author. Users can compare models such as GPT-6 Astra across multiple providers, review features including reasoning, tool calling, structured output, temperature support, and weights availability, and access the data through JSON APIs or a type-safe SDK.
Browse the Models section to search and compare AI models by provider, laboratory, capabilities, context window, output limit, pricing, and release information. Open an individual model page to view its specifications and the providers offering it, or explore provider and lab pages for broader catalogs. Developers can access the data through the JSON endpoints at models.dev/api.json, models.dev/models.json, and models.dev/catalog.json, or install the @opencode-ai/models SDK for type-safe application integration.
